Output 0d85cbc57f58ca57abdece81fc9be766ea47c653b789d4e1f4350d346d80af89:0

value
105966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1014f5b50ccc78fd9f179591c2578be0af20c3e OP_EQUAL
address
3Lk8iezQSzPNqKExvfH9GKiMjd5tyX7CzY
transaction
0d85cbc57f58ca57abdece81fc9be766ea47c653b789d4e1f4350d346d80af89
confirmations
222661
spent
true